    The developers are taking a wrong approach to this situation. Instead of implementing obvious improvements on PC (and possibly PS4), they suffocate development for the sake of PS3 version. Before game's launch producer Yoshida was promising 1) addon support 6 months after release 2) to drop PS3 support if it turns out it holds back game development 3) to develop game primarily on PC and implement features back into consoles whenever possible 4) to incorporate the most popular functionalities from add-ons into the game so that console players can benefit from them as well.


    But currently these priorities seem to have changed and improvements do not get implemented on all three systems if PS3 can't handle them.
    In my opinion the developers should implement whatever they can on PC as soon as possible and later look into whether they can be ported into consoles. This way players could choose whether to get best features by playing on PC or play simplified version on their couch. Otherwise the unfortunate situation of FFXI will be repeated soon.
    Diablo III and Phantasy Online 2, just to give two examples, don't seem to suffer same problem, so it's very much possible to do.
    Because of this flawed development mentality the game is not as good as it could be. Feature implementation gets severely delayed, is done only partially or even new features do not get researched and implemented at all.
